About us

Legal Aid NSW delivers accessible legal services across criminal, family and civil law. We provide advice, court representation, and family dispute resolution through 28 offices and phone-based support, helping people navigate the legal system with confidence and fairness.


About Domestic Violence Unit

The Domestic Violence Unit (DVU) is a dynamic, state-wide team of lawyers, case workers, mental health professionals, and financial counsellors delivering trauma-informed legal and non-legal support. We assist nearly 8,000 clients last year and were proud finalists in the 2024 NSW Premier’s Awards. Join a collaborative, purpose-driven team making a real impact across NSW.

About the role

You are responsible for providing a high quality, trauma informed advice, minor assistance, duty and casework service to socially and economically disadvantaged clients who have experienced family and domestic violence. This role conducts an effective legal practice, working within an interdisciplinary team to meet the legal and non-legal needs of clients who have experienced family and domestic violence. This role is required to comply with the Legal Aid Commission Act, policies and practice management standards and undertake all related administrative and case management activities.

Flexible work arrangements are available, with a mix of office, court, and work-from-home days based on operational needs.

The essential requirements for this role


You must:

be admitted or be eligible for admission as a legal practitioner in NSW

be able to provide a current NSW Practising Certificate before you start work with us

be willing to do a Criminal Record Check and Working with Children Check

hold Australian or NZ citizenship, Australian Permanent Residency (for ongoing vacancies)

have the capacity to travel regularly, and to regional and remote areas

The Family Law Division have several roles where it is a statutory obligation for staff to hold a valid Working with Children Check. You will be required to provide your Working with Children Check details prior to commencement in any role requiring the check.
